Choosing IPCOM, Grandstream, and Ubiquiti in favor of Small Businesses
When it comes to equipping a small business with reliable and efficient communication solutions, the options can seem overwhelming. Three popular brands frequently come up in these discussions: IPCOM, Grandstream, and Ubiquiti. Each provides a unique set of features and strengths that may be better suited to particular business needs.
- IPCOM is well-known for its robust Internet Protocol Telephony solutions, particularly in the area of enterprise-grade deployments. They focus on scalability and reliability, making them a good choice for businesses expecting high call volumes or complex network infrastructures.
- Grandstream stands out with its wide range of cost-effective devices, including IP phones, video conferencing equipment, and access points. Their emphasis on user-friendliness and intuitive interfaces makes them an attractive option for smaller businesses that may not have dedicated IT team.
- Ubiquiti has made a name for itself in the networking space with its powerful and flexible wireless solutions. They are particularly popular among businesses needing high-performance connectivity over long distances.
Ultimately, the best brand for your small business will depend your specific requirements and budget. Carefully considering your needs in terms of call volume, network size, desired features, and budget constraints will help you make an informed choice.
